#0e2e69 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0e2e69 is composed of 5.5% red, 18%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.7% cyan, 56.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 218.9 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 23.3%. #0e2e69 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c5cd2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#0e2e69 color description : Very dark blue.
#0e2e69 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0e2e69 has RGB values of R:14, G:46,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 929385.

Shades and Tints of #0e2e69
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eff4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0e2e69
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373a40 is the less saturated color, while #002a77 is the most saturated one.
